Comprehensive Summarization:

The article reports the official reopening of visa services for Indian nationals in Bangladesh, which has been restored across diplomatic missions in New Delhi, Agartala, Siliguri, and Guwahati. This development allows for the resumption of tourist, business, medical, and student visas, facilitating smoother cross-border movement between India and Bangladesh. The reopening marks a significant reset in regional mobility, addressing weeks of uncertainty and delays that had previously hindered travel between the two countries.
